Shanagher strikes late to give Treaty win over Bohs

Anna Shanagher struck in the 90th minute to give Treaty United a 2-1 win over Bohemians at Jackman Park today.

Jenna Slattery converted a first-half penalty to get Treaty moving but they found little space to move in as Bohemians made it difficult for them to gain any sort of momentum.

Brophy fired in a superb long-range strike in the 82th minute to give the away team hope of upsetting things, and it looked like the Dublin side would snatch a draw as time ticked away.

However a breakaway in the final minute led to a parried cross falling perfectly for Shanagher to slot in.

The victory moves Treaty level on points with Bohs as they sit joint sixth in the table.
